Description
Minimum time interval specified by the manufacturer for writing copies
of NV parameters to non-volatile memory. Zero means it will never be
automatically copied. At the end of NV_CYCLE_T, only those parameters
which have changed need to be updated in NVRAM.
Percent of memory available for further configuration. Zero in a pre-
configured device.
Percent of the block processing time that is free to process additional
blocks.
Time duration at which to give up on computer writes to function block
RCas locations. Shed from RCas shall never happen when SHED_ROUT =
0
Time duration at which to give up on computer writes to function block
ROut locations. Shed from ROut shall never happen when SHED_ROUT =
0
Condition set by loss of communication to an output block, fault
promoted to an output block or physical contact. When FAIL_SAFE
condition is set, then output function blocks will perform their FAIL_SAFE
actions.
Allows the FAIL_SAFE condition to be manually initiated by selecting Set.
Writing a Clear to this parameter will clear the device FAIL_SAFE if the
field condition has cleared.
Maximum number of unconfirmed notify messages possible.
Maximum number of unconfirmed alert notify messages allowed.
The time the resource will wait for confirmation of receipt of a report
before trying again. Retry will not happen when CONFIRM_TIME=0.
When hardware write protection is selected, WRITE_LOCK becomes an
indicator of the jumper setting and is unavailable for software write
protection.
When software write lock is selected, and WRITE_LOCK is set, no writings
from anywhere else are allowed, except to clear WRITE_LOCK. Block
input will continue to be updated.
This alert is generated by any change to the static data.
The block alarm is used for all configuration, hardware, connection
failure or system problems in the block. The cause of the alarm is entered
in the subcode field. The first alarm to become active will set the Active
status in the Status parameter. As soon as the Unreported status is
cleared by the alarm reporting task, another block alarm may be
reported without clearing the Active status, if the subcode has changed.
The current alarm status, unacknowledged states, unreported states,
and disabled states of the alarms associated with the function block.
Selection of whether alarms associated with the function block will be
automatically acknowledged.
